Skip to content

API Testing - A Deep Dive into Postman

Photo of Jeremy Hutchinson
Hosted By
Jeremy H. and 3 others
API Testing - A Deep Dive into Postman

Details

Lacking a user interface, APIs present special challenges regarding integration testing. Postman is a tool that can organize and automate these tests. In this session we will explore the completely free features of Postman to:

Learn the basics of Postman - using collections, environments and global variables.

Use pre-request scripts to dynamically alter your tests at runtime.

Use test scripts to assert results and report pass/fail conditions.

Chain requests - using response data to dynamically drive subsequent requests.

Use the Collection Runner to execute many tests in succession and control inputs via data files.

Use the javascript libraries embedded into the Postman environment and also load your own scripts to share code between collections.

Use the companion tool Newman which is a command line tool to automate all of your tests, create reports in several formats, and provide standard exit codes to a CI system like Jenkins or Release Management.

About Bob Crowley

Bob Crowley is a Senior Software Developer EVO Payments International. He is a full stack developer on .Net and related technologies with heavy emphasis on back-end API development and integrations.

Additional Information

• Although the event is free, you need to have a ticket to attend the event. This ensures that we have a large enough space and enough food.

• Pizza and sodas generously provided by Base 36 (http://www.base36.com/).

• Space generously provided by Custom Disability Solutions.

• Casco Bay .NET Users Group meetings are non-solicitation events.

• Sponsors are given a few minutes to speak about their company and services at the beginning of each event. Attendees are asked to refrain from soliciting business.

Photo of Casco Bay .NET User Group group
Casco Bay .NET User Group
See more events
Custom Disability Solutions
600 Sable Oaks Drive · South Portland, ME